Subventricular Zone
A layer of proliferative cells found in the brain that contributes to neurogenesis throughout a person's life.
Radial Glial Cell Body
Cells that serve as progenitors in the developing brain and spinal cord, playing a key role in neurogenesis by guiding the migration of neurons.
Primitive Cortex
Early evolutionary development stage of the cerebral cortex that involves basic processing of sensory information and motor control.
Migrating Neuron
A neuron that moves from its origin to a specific location during brain development to form the brain's structure and networks.
